Of course seizing Karachi doesn’t mean actually entering the place, it would near impossible to anyone to take control of such a mess like a twelve million inhabitants developing world’s town.

The key is to have the capabilities to cut off the logistic routes to the town, and it won’t mean actually doing it, just to have the capabilities forcing this way the opponent to build up the proper countermeasures, depleting resources.

An actual landing would result anyway in bloodshed, at least until Pakistan is ready to counter the landing.

Pakistan being ready is the strategical target, it would require land, air and naval assets to be locked down, even built from scratch, just because India purchased an half century old amphibious ship for almost nothing and is going to build three more for little expense.

Then the ships will see assigned to them far more foreign aid and foreign policy’s tasks than war tasks, it is quite logic and straightforward, nonetheless they will be a real asset in the indo-pakistan confrontation without even sailing.
